Bad Steve; Good Steve

The weekend was a classic battle between Bad Steve and Good Steve.  I really do feel like I have that little devil Steve, angel Steve on my shoulders, just like in the cartoons. I took Thursday, Friday, and Saturday off because I really felt like I needed to heal.  I had been hitting it pretty hard at the gym, and then with all of the moving, my body needed to rebuild.  The plan was to get into the gym at 5:00 AM Sunday.

Bad Steve showed up Sunday morning when my alarm went off and convinced me that I should just sleep in.  Throughout the rest of the day, I ate cherry chocolate ice cream (twice), some oreos, and just basically reverted back to the was I ate 3 years ago.  It felt good to be bad.  Tasted good too.

On a good note, Good Steve was able to get my on my bike for a 10 mile ride on REALLY hilly terrain.  It was a good fast ride.  I even got a "DANG!" from a woman driving a golf cart as I passed her.  That helped me pick up my pace and keep it up.  Good Steve is back on duty full time today.  Got up at 4:30 AM and did biceps, legs, and back and went pretty heavy.  It feels SOOO good to be sore!

Bad Steve is thinking about asking for a pork rind from one of my co-workers.  Not sure if everyone on here would be familiar with pork rinds.  I think they are deep fried pork fat.  They are sooooo good!  But I will not let Bad Steve prevail today.
